I see reference in documentation to a “record delimiter” field in the import from csv form but it’s not there. I have a field delimiter but no record delimiter.
I have a custom field of type “textbox” that can contain line breaks but can’t import. Is there a simple solution? I’d rather not hack at it.
So the field was commented out. Easy enough to uncomment but I still can’t use \n characters in field values. Upon closer inspection, it seems that when a record delimiter is specified, phplist simply replaces all instances of it with \n. =====EDIT=====
I found success by entering <br /> tags in place of \n characters. Kind of a pain to configure my import file but at least I only need to import once and all the subscribers surely use html email clients.
